About the role:
Join Hartpury’s ambitious Campus Development team and play a key role in delivering our exciting 5-year Strategic Maintenance Plan and capital projects. This is your opportunity to help create world‑class facilities that support our students, staff, and community. As Project Officer, you will support the Assistant Director of Campus Development in managing strategic planning, asset utilisation and estate data accuracy. You’ll contribute to new build and refurbishment projects, ensuring they are delivered on time, within budget and aligned with sustainability goals.

About Us:
Hartpury University and Hartpury College are among the UK’s leading specialist education providers in agriculture, animal, equine, sport and veterinary nursing. Located in Gloucestershire, Hartpury University and Hartpury College sit side‑by‑side on a beautiful 360‑hectare campus. We provide world‑class facilities to more than 4,500 university and college‑level students studying undergraduate and postgraduate degrees, A‑levels and diplomas, as well as undertaking industry research. The University is rated top 10 in the UK for Teaching Quality (The Times and Sunday Times Good University Guide 2023) and has 97% graduate employability, whilst the College is rated Ofsted Outstanding in all areas.
